Name & Address | Status | Cash At Bank | Net Assets | Turnover |
26a Abercromby Place, Edinburgh, EH3 6QE, Scotland | Active | - | £6,201 | - |
34 Abercromby Place, Edinburgh, EH3 6QE, United Kingdom | Active | £254,378 | £37,752 | - |
32a Abercromby Place, Edinburgh, EH3 6QE, Scotland | Active | £15,320 | £9,565 | - |
32 Abercromby Place, Edinburgh, EH3 6QE, Scotland | Active | £2,641 | £2,363 | - |
24/2 Abercromby Place, Edinburgh, EH3 6QE, Scotland | Active | - | -£427 | - |
30 Abercromby Place, Edinburgh, Midlothian, EH3 6QE | Active | £590,733 | £426,398 | - |